Can I use a biomedical degree for a BMET position?

A biomedical engineering degree can qualify you for a Biomedical Equipment Technician (BMET) position, as it provides relevant knowledge of medical devices, electronics, and systems. Additional certifications, such as the Certified Biomedical Equipment Technician (CBET), may be required or preferred by employers, especially in military or government roles. Hands-on experience and familiarity with medical equipment are also important for success in this field.

What is a Home Based Biomedical Engineering role in the military?

A Home Based Biomedical Engineering role in the military involves the remote support, maintenance, and management of medical equipment and systems used by military healthcare facilities. Professionals in this position may troubleshoot devices, coordinate repairs, and ensure compliance with safety standards—all from a home office or remote location. They work closely with on-site technicians, military medical staff, and equipment manufacturers to ensure critical medical devices remain operational and safe for use. This role is essential for maintaining readiness and supporting the health of service members, especially in locations where in-person engineering support may not be available.

Does Lockheed Martin hire biomedical engineers?

Lockheed Martin primarily hires engineers in aerospace, defense, and systems integration; biomedical engineering roles are less common within the company. However, some positions related to medical technology or biomedical research may be available in specialized projects. Biomedical engineers interested in defense-related work should review specific job postings for relevant qualifications and security requirements.

What are the key skills and qualifications needed to thrive as a Home Based Biomedical Engineering Military professional, and why are they important?

To thrive in a home-based military biomedical engineering role, you need a solid background in biomedical engineering principles, medical device maintenance, and a relevant degree or military technical training. Familiarity with diagnostic equipment, remote monitoring tools, and certifications such as CBET (Certified Biomedical Equipment Technician) are often required. Strong problem-solving skills, attention to detail, and effective communication are crucial for remote troubleshooting and collaboration with military healthcare teams. These skills ensure reliable medical equipment performance and support mission readiness in distributed or field environments.

What are some common challenges faced by home-based biomedical engineers working in military support roles?

Home-based biomedical engineers supporting military operations often face unique challenges, such as coordinating with remote teams across different time zones and ensuring secure communication due to the sensitive nature of military projects. Adapting to rapidly changing requirements and maintaining up-to-date knowledge of military-grade biomedical equipment are also important. Additionally, troubleshooting and providing technical support without direct, on-site access to devices require strong problem-solving skills and effective virtual collaboration with field personnel and other engineers.
